The map I posted is a free open source project called "Open Street Mapping" I have run the 910 using this map data but only as a demo, a few might have seen this at the Sandown Expo earlier in the year.

I posted the picture to see if the free open source data was any better/ as good as, clearly there are roads missing, this mapping project is starting to cover the country with very good coverage though.
The maps are created by enthusiasts armed with a GPS to record where they have been.

These maps will (at some future point) be the most upto date for any vendor to use, and as it takes effort to change the data (rather than simple button pushing) it will withstand intentional attempts to do harm to the map - Mike

Good news at last!

I was getting the dreaded "internal server error" after tomtom finally made the v7.10 available to me. After 4 tries I added to my "answered" support email, and got the following response:


Thank you for contacting TomTom Customer Support.

If, for any reason, you are not able to (re)install a software update or any of your purchased PLUS services, please follow the steps below:

1. If your TomTom unit is connected to your PC, exit from TomTom HOME and disconnect the unit
2. Go to ‘My Documents’ and then browse to ‘TomTom\HOME\Downloads’
3. Delete the contents of the ‘Downloads’ folder (not the folder itself)
4. Connect your TomTom unit and, in TomTom HOME, check for updates again
5. The software will download all available services, including software update if necessary, and you will be able to install them to your TomTom unit.

With best regards,

The TomTom Customer Support Team


I've just done this, and now have successfully downloaded and installed the latest map! Being a supicious b****r I checked the map activation file in downloads, and sure enough, instead of the previous 0 bytes it was 227 bytes.
